SEO vs SEM: What’s Best for Your Business?

SEO vs SEM

SEO vs SEM are two of the most powerful strategies in digital marketing, and in the digital era, online visibility can either make or break a business. Whether you’re a startup founder, small business owner, or marketing professional, understanding how to position your brand in search engines is essential. That’s where SEO (Search Engine Optimization) and SEM (Search Engine Marketing) come into play. While they may sound similar, SEO and SEM serve different purposes and require different strategies.

In this comprehensive guide, we’ll break down the definitions, distinctions, pros and cons, and best use cases for SEO vs SEM to guide you toward making the right choice for your business in 2025.

What Is SEO (Search Engine Optimization)?

Search Engine Optimization (SEO) is the process of improving your website’s content, architecture, and functionality to enable it to rank higher in free (organic) search engine listings. When effectively applied, SEO helps your web pages appear at the top of search results when potential customers search for specific keywords on platforms like Google, Bing, or Yahoo. For businesses targeting a specific geographic area, Local SEO plays a crucial role by optimizing your site to rank for location-based searches, helping you attract nearby customers and stand out in local search results, Google Maps, and mobile queries.

SEO involves a series of factors that are interconnected:

  • Keyword Research: Learning what words and phrases your target audience is typing to search for products, services, or information relating to your business.
  • On-Page SEO: Optimizing individual pages by modifying title tags, meta descriptions, header tags (H1, H2, etc.), keyword placement, internal linking, and image alt text to boost relevance and crawlability.
  • Technical SEO: Ensuring that your site’s technical foundation is search engine crawler-friendly—this involves optimizing page speed, mobile usability, secure protocol (HTTPS), and structured data (schema markup).
  • Off-Page SEO: Establishing your site’s authority and trust by gaining backlinks from good sites, increasing social signals, and having a solid online reputation.

SEO is an ongoing strategy that not only directs consistent, high-quality traffic to your site but also boosts user experience and builds credibility in the long term. Unlike paid campaigns that wither away once the money runs out, effective SEO continues to build visibility and drive leads many years later than when it was done.

What Is SEM (Search Engine Marketing)?

Search Engine Marketing (SEM) is paid internet promotion that allows businesses to appear in top positions on search engine results pages (SERPs). Interchangeably applied with Pay-Per-Click (PPC) ads, SEM aims to create instant traffic by displaying focused adverts when users input search terms.

Some of the most popular SEM sites include:

  • Google Ads
  • Microsoft Advertising (Bing Ads)
  • Shopping Ads and Product Listings
  • Display Ads via search networks

With SEM, advertisers bid on keywords, and when users search for those terms, ads appear at the top or bottom of the results page. You’re only charged when someone clicks your ad—hence the name Pay-Per-Click.

Unlike SEO, which builds up slowly with organic traffic, SEM can deliver instant visibility and quantifiable results, and it is hence best suited for product launches, time-limited promotions, or extremely competitive industries. It contains advanced targeting capabilities like location, device, and day of the week, allowing for very targeted campaigns.

But SEM traffic stops when the budget is exhausted, so it should be paired with a long-term SEO plan for sustainable growth.

Key Differences Between SEO and SEM

Factor SEO SEM
Cost Organic traffic is free, but SEO requires time and resources Paid per click or impression
Time to See Results Long-term; can take months Immediate visibility
Placement Below are ads in search results Top of search results (ad section)
Targeting Options Limited targeting Precise targeting by location, device, time, etc.
Performance Tracking Organic analytics (Google Search Console) Detailed ad metrics (Google Ads dashboard)
Trust Factor Users trust organic results more Users may skip ads if they prefer organic results

Advantages of SEO

Long-Term Value

After your website receives good rankings on search pages, it can continue to generate consistent organic traffic without the need for repeated advertising expenditure. Contrary to ads that stop generating leads when the budget is depleted, SEO generates results in the future. An optimized page can remain visible and relevant for months or even years, and thus SEO is a potent long-term business growth tool.

Greater Credibility

Users tend to trust organic search results over paid advertising. Having your site naturally rank on the first page of Google communicates to users that your site and content are authoritative and trustworthy. Such trust helps customers make decisions, particularly in competitive markets. The higher your site ranks for applicable searches, the more users trust your brand as reputable and legitimate.

Long-lasting ROI

SEO is one of the best return on investment in digital marketing. While it will take time and effort to build, the long-term yield is much higher than the investment cost. As your rankings improve and traffic increases, the cost of lead or sale decreases. You do not have to pay ongoing for every visitor, unlike pay-per-click marketing. Over time, this creates a scalable and cost-effective marketing channel.

Improved User Experience

Much of SEO involves having your website’s design, speed, mobile responsiveness, and overall experience be fantastic. Not only do these enhance how search engines can understand your site, but they also improve the user experience to be more refined and enjoyable. High-speed, easy-to-use, and great content websites will keep users around longer and have lower bounce rates—both of which benefit search rankings.

Brand Awareness

Positioning on a set of keywords, especially long-tail and information-based ones, exposes your brand. Even if users don’t click your link right away, repeated visibility in the results reinforces your brand in their memory. Over time, this yields greater brand recall, in-direct searches for your company name, and greater trust among potential customers. SEO not only directs traffic but also establishes your brand as a go-to authority in your category.

Disadvantages of SEO

Time-Consuming

SEO results aren’t instantaneous; in most cases, it takes 3 to 6 months or more to see real improvements. Building authority, acquiring backlinks, and content optimization all take time. This slow pace can be challenging to those businesses requiring quick results or short-term marketing goals.

Ongoing Algorithm Changes

Search engines like Google update their algorithms constantly to provide the user with improved and more relevant search results. Such updates sometimes inevitably lead to your website’s ranking changing, even if otherwise your content and SEO strategies had been functioning well. Staying current with these updates calls for steadfast alertness, adaptability, and sometimes a complete redesign of your SEO methods.

Needs Expertise

SEO is a complex practice that involves technical optimization, content strategy, keyword research, link building, and user experience. Achieving success with SEO typically requires thorough knowledge of how search engines work. Without professional advice or ample knowledge, it’s easy to make mistakes that hinder performance rather than improving it. It’s sometimes necessary to outsource skilled SEO specialists or SEO firms but often too costly for small companies.

Advantages of SEM

Immediacy of Visibility

One of the best advantages of SEM is the immediacy of results. You can get a campaign live and rank top of Google search within hours. This is great for new businesses, product launches, or offers that have finite time scales. Unlike SEO, which can take months, SEM is instant traffic and visibility to your marketplace.

Targeted Ads

SEM allows extremely targeted advertising on many different criteria such as location, interests, search history, device, language, time of day, and even previous interaction with your site. This kind of precision ensures your ads are being shown to the most relevant users, which translates to better conversion opportunities. You can even create custom audiences and retarget previous users who have visited your site.

Flexible Budgeting

Regardless of whether your budget is tight or loose, SEM sites like Google Ads allow you to place budget limits that suit your business best. Users can start as little as $10 a day to start and move up based on performance. Scalability makes SEM accessible to startups and scalable to large corporations. Also, you only pay when someone clicks your ad, which means that every dollar is for results.

Transparent Data Insights

In SEM, you see real-time data and performance metrics like impressions, clicks, click-through rate (CTR), conversions, cost per click (CPC), and return on investment (ROI). These data insights allow you to understand what works and what does not and make wise decisions and optimize your campaigns for better results. The reporting level is far higher compared to most other marketing media.

Testing Capabilities

SEM platforms provide A/B testing, allowing you to test different headlines, ad copy, keywords, bidding strategies, and landing pages. Experiment with what works best and optimize accordingly. Testing helps refine conversion rates and run your campaigns more cost-efficiently in the long run. It’s a strategic means of discovering the likes and behavior of your audience.

Disadvantages of SEM

Recurring Costs

With SEM, your visibility is exactly equal to your wallet. The instant you switch off ads, your search visibility disappears overnight. In the case of SEO, traffic can still keep coming years after the first effort has been made; with SEM, you have to keep it going by spending money continually. This makes it not as budget-friendly in the long term, especially for small companies with limited marketing budgets.

Ad Blindness

Most consumers have developed so-called “ad blindness”—they scroll right over upper ad sections of search results automatically. Even with an above-the-fold position, your ads may be skipped simply because users prefer organic results. This behavior can decrease your click-through rate (CTR), which has the implication that you pay for impressions without getting as much attention as you expect.

More Competition = Higher Cost

In competitive markets, bidding on high-demand keywords is very expensive. The Cost Per Click (CPC) charges skyrocket, especially in markets like insurance, law, or software. When multiple companies are competing over the same target market, you’ll pay higher costs to even be noticed. The intense competition here makes it difficult for small brands to compete effectively without spending their fortune.

When Should You Use SEO?

SEO is perfect for:

  • Long-term brand establishment
  • Creating evergreen content
  • Establishing authority in your niche
  • Businesses with small budgets for ads
  • Pages with a focus on organic discovery

For instance, if you have an online store or a fitness blog that would like to rank for “organic protein powder” or “home workout routines,” SEO can produce steady, long-lasting traffic.

When to Use SEM?

SEM is suitable for:

  • Revealing new offerings or services
  • Scheduling time-sensitive promotions
  • Local service-based businesses (e.g., dentists, plumbers)
  • To test keyword performance
  • To get immediate traffic

As an example, a new SaaS offering might have SEM ads running for “AI content generator” to get quick traction and leads and establish SEO authority while doing so.

Can SEO and SEM Co-Exist?

Yes! And indeed, a good marketing strategy should blend both SEO and SEM. SEO establishes long-term growth, and SEM is the rocket fuel. Below are the reasons why and how they go together:

  • Employ SEM to experiment with high-converting keywords and then produce SEO-optimized content for them.
  • Employ retargeting ads to individuals who visited your website from organic search.
  • Employ SEM analytics data to tweak SEO tactics.
  • Establish brand awareness quickly with SEM, then further reinforce it with SEO credibility.

How to Make the Decision: SEO or SEM?

Use this checklist to guide your decision:

Consideration Choose SEO If… Choose SEM If…
Budget You want sustainable, long-term results with low recurring costs You have a flexible ad budget
Timeframe You’re okay waiting months for traffic You need leads immediately
Goals You want to build brand trust & authority You want quick exposure and conversions
Competition You can compete in content quality Your niche is too competitive for SEO
Team/Resources You have access to content creators and SEO tools You have a PPC expert or agency

Future Trends: SEO and SEM 2025

As we progress further with AI-powered search engines and voice search, here’s what you can look forward to:

SEO Trends:

  • More focus on E-E-A-T (Experience, Expertise, Authority, Trust)
  • Content clusters and topic authority
  • Human-edited AI-created SEO content

SEM Trends:

  • Increased automation of bidding and ad placement
  • Smarter audience segmentation through AI
  • Search ads that use video are gaining traction

Shaking both strategies into your marketing mix will be the secret to future-proofing your brand.

Final Thoughts

In the age-old fight between SEO vs SEM, there is no clear victor—it all boils down to the specific needs, goals, budget, and timeframe of your company. If you require a long-term, lasting solution that builds credibility and generates steady organic traffic, SEO is your best option. However, if your priority is immediate visibility, quick experimentation, and laser-targeted campaigns, SEM is the way to go.

Ideally, the optimal approach is to leverage both. Using the long-term potential of SEO and the short-term power of SEM, you can produce maximum reach, conversions, and return on investment. Instead of pitting them against each other as competing approaches, look at SEO as the engine that powers your growth and SEM as the fuel that accelerates it. A tactical blend of both in the right proportions can create a highly effective and lasting digital presence for any business.

FAQ’s

What is cheaper in the long term: SEO or SEM?

When SEO vs SEM is compared, SEO is more cost-effective in the long run. Although SEM provides traffic immediately, it involves an ongoing ad budget. SEO takes months to come up with results, but still generates traffic without incurring ongoing expenses after your site is well-ranked.

Is SEM or SEO more appropriate for a new business?

They both are required but, for the instantaneous visibility and lead generation required for a new company, SEM is generally more suitable. In the SEO vs SEM debate, SEO takes more time to construct but offers long-term growth. New companies should use SEM initially to get traction and invest in SEO long-term.

Do I need to implement both SEO and SEM at the same time?

Of course! Indeed, using them both together is one of the best practices in internet marketing. When it comes to SEO vs SEM, remember that they are best used together—SEM provides you with immediate traffic and insights, while SEO builds long-term authority and trust.

How do I decide between SEO vs SEM for my business?

Look at your budget, schedule, and objectives. If you require instant benefits, SEM is for you. If you’re playing the long game and want to build a solid brand, SEO is better. Many companies employ both for the advantage of both. 

Why is SEO more credible than SEM?

In the question of SEO vs SEM, SEO is the winner when it comes to trust because users prefer to trust organic results over pay-per-click advertisements. Appearing on page one organically signals credibility and authority, which are factors that influence positive user decisions.

Scroll to Top